Claims
- 1. In a guide wire assembly, a flexible guide wire having proximal and distal extremities and having first and second conductors extending along the length thereof, a flexible cable having first and second conductors extending along the length thereof, and connector means for interconnecting the flexible cable to said guide wire, said connector means including a male connector and a female connector, said male connector comprising an insulating sleeve, first and second cylindrical conductive members mounted on the sleeve and spaced apart longitudinally along the sleeve, means connecting said first and second conductors of one of said guide wire or of said flexible cable to said first and second cylindrical members, said female connector comprising an insulating member, first and second conductive elements carried by the insulating member and adapted to engage the first and second cylindrical members of the male connector when the female connector receives the male connector to establish electrical connections therebetween and means forming electrical connections between the first and second conductive elements of the female connector and the first and second conductors of the other of said flexible cable or said guide were.
- 2. A guide wire assembly as in claim 1 together with means carried by the female connector for securing the female connector to the other of said flexible cable or said guide wire so that longitudinal movement of the male connector with respect to the female connector is restrained.
- 3. A guide wire assembly as in claim 2 together with means engaging the guide wire for performing operations with the guide wire and including a collet and means operating on the collet to cause the collet to clamp onto the guide wire.
- 4. An assembly as in claim 1 together with means carried by the female connector for permitting rotation of the male connector with respect to the female connector.
- 5. In a guide wire assembly, a flexible guide wire having a diameter of 0.018 inches or less and having first and second conductors extending along the length thereof, a flexible cable having first and second conductors extending along the length thereof, and connector means for interconnecting the flexible cable to said guide wire, said connector means including a male connector and a female connector, said male connector comprising an insulating sleeve, a core wire mounted in the insulating sleeve and extending therefrom, first and second cylindrical conductive members mounted on the sleeve and spaced apart longitudinally along the sleeve, means connecting said first and second conductors of one of said guide wire or of said flexible cable to said first and second cylindrical members, said female connector comprising an insulating member, first and second conductive elements carried by the insulating member and adapted to engage the first and second cylindrical members of the male connector when the female connector receives the male connector to establish electrical connections therebetween, means forming electrical connections between the first and second conductive elements of the female connector and the first and second conductor of the other of said guide wire or cable, and means carried by the female connector for permitting rotation of the male connector with respect to the female connector, said means for permitting rotation of the male connector with respect to the female connector including a spindle, bearing means for rotatably mounting the spindle and means securing the guide wire to the spindle so that as the guide wire is rotated, the spindle is rotated.
- 6. An assembly as in claim 5 together with means for rotating the spindle.
- 7. An assembly as in claim 6 together with means carried by the distal extremity of the guide wire for directing ultrasonic energy from the distal extremity of the guide wire at an angle with respect to the longitudinal axis of a guide wire.
